Hebert Law Center, often styled " LSU Law ", is a public law school in Baton Rouge, Louisiana. It is part of the Louisiana State University System and located on the main campus of Louisiana State University .

  4. Paul Macarius Hebert (1907–1977) was a jurist who is best known as the longest serving Dean of the Louisiana State University's law school (now Paul M. Hebert Law Center), serving in that role with brief interruptions from 1937 until his death in 1977.

  6. The Law Clinic is a self-contained legal services office located in the Law Center where students are certified to practice law pursuant to Louisiana Supreme Court Rule XX. Separate offices for student research and student activities, such as the Louisiana Law Review , Moot Court Board, and Student Bar Association, are included in the facility.
